By Pictolic https://pictolic.com/article/lonely-figures-in-a-black-and-white-world-mesmerizing-images-by-a-japanese-photographer.htmlLonely people wandering in unusual, surreal surroundings, all in black and white—this is the hallmark of Japanese street photographer Junichi Hakoyama. A stunning interplay of light and shadow is evident in each photograph. Looking at his work, it becomes clear that the best photographs are simple yet incredibly sincere.

In his works, Junichi Hakoyama immortalizes silhouettes in urban environments, plays beautifully with contrasts, and reminds us of the beauty of the unbreakable rules of composition.


The photographer skillfully captures each image with his Leica M Monochrom rangefinder camera, placing a solitary figure within a certain part of the frame. The compositional style will particularly impress lovers of geometric designs.
